0 [MCG] Kien Giang Posted December 11, 2019 Share Posted December 11, 2019 Hello This would probably be due to you playing in DX11. The game has issues with DX11 and i would advise not to use it. Please change to OpenGL. To do this, head to your Steam library, click Play ETS2 and this time hit 'Launch with OpenGL'. Start the game until it's fully loaded, save and exit the game. Launch TruckersMP again. Also, can you try these: Solution 1: > Press the Windows key + R (Win+R) on your keyboard. > Type "%programdata%" and press Enter (without the quotation marks). > Search for the folder "TruckersMP" and delete this folder. > Navigate to C:\Program Files\ and delete the folder "TruckersMP Launcher". > Go to our website and download the launcher again with administrator rights and install it https://truckersmp.com/download/ Solution 2: You should start TruckersMP as administrator. This is really important. Also try to start TruckersMP with DirectX (64). > Go to your Steam App > Go to library > Go to ETS 2 / ATS > Click on "Play". > Select "Start with DirectX (64-bit)". Make sure you have selected 64 bit. > Start ETS 2 > Select your profile and press "drive". > Close ETS 2 > Start TruckersMP as administrator. TruckersMP will start with DirectX for all times. Except that you change it again. Solution 3: > Go to Steam Library > Right click Euro Truck Simulator 2 > Properties > Local Files > Verify Integrity of Game Files Wait until the game files are verified and try whether the error still occurs. Solution 4: > Update your graphics card driver. > Be careful not to play in heavily frequented areas. > Drag and drop your graphics settings. > You may need a new profile, delete the old one and create a new one. > Reinstall the mod and make sure you have placed it correctly in the directory. (\Steam\SteamApps\common\Euro Truck Simulator 2) > Do not use unsupported mods. Also, too many mods can cause your game to crash. > File Documents/ETSMP Delete (Please save this file before deleting) > This can be caused by a missing game file. Go to the Steam Library / Right click on Euro Truck Simulator 2 / Properties / Local files / Check the integrity of the game files. > Make sure you have the latest .Net Framework (4.7) & DirectX & Microsoft Visual C++ 2015 and use CCleaner to remove temporary files and obsolete registry paths.
